How to assemble LCD LCD screen correctly?

 Many devices in our lives will use LCD LCD screen, today to specifically analyze how to properly assemble LCD LCD screen, I hope to help you. LCD the tools assembled by the LCD screen are mainly hammers and wrenches, which are used to screw the frame foot. The order of assembly operation is to put all the tools and raw materials on the workbench in an orderly manner first. Second, the shell according to the process card instructions correctly placed on the worktable, if there is assembly tooling, as required on the tooling, pay attention to the shell direction to be correct. Next remove the protective film of the LCD screen, wipe the electrode with dust-free paper, confirm the direction, according to the process card instructions, correctly put into the shell. remove the circuit board, if you want to add a backlight, the backlight is first fixed on the PCB board.
